Home
last modified time | relevance | path

Searched refs:CommandData (Results 1 – 13 of 13) sorted by relevance

/freebsd-12.1/contrib/llvm/tools/lldb/include/lldb/Breakpoint/
H A DBreakpointOptions.h48 struct CommandData { struct
49 CommandData() in CommandData() function
53 CommandData(const StringList &user_source, lldb::ScriptLanguage interp) in CommandData() function
57 ~CommandData() = default;
63 static std::unique_ptr<CommandData> argument
89 class CommandBaton : public TypedBaton<CommandData> { argument
91 explicit CommandBaton(std::unique_ptr<CommandData> Data) in CommandBaton()
397 void SetCommandDataCallback(std::unique_ptr<CommandData> &cmd_data);
H A DWatchpointOptions.h203 struct CommandData { struct
204 CommandData() : user_source(), script_source(), stop_on_error(true) {} in CommandData() function
206 ~CommandData() = default;
213 class CommandBaton : public TypedBaton<CommandData> { argument
215 CommandBaton(std::unique_ptr<CommandData> Data) in CommandBaton()
/freebsd-12.1/contrib/llvm/tools/lldb/source/Breakpoint/
H A DBreakpointOptions.cpp33 BreakpointOptions::CommandData::SerializeToStructuredData() { in SerializeToStructuredData()
60 std::unique_ptr<BreakpointOptions::CommandData>
61 BreakpointOptions::CommandData::CreateFromStructuredData( in CreateFromStructuredData()
63 std::unique_ptr<CommandData> data_up(new CommandData()); in CreateFromStructuredData()
108 return std::unique_ptr<BreakpointOptions::CommandData>(); in CreateFromStructuredData()
313 std::unique_ptr<CommandData> cmd_data_up; in CreateFromStructuredData()
316 CommandData::GetSerializationKey(), cmds_dict); in CreateFromStructuredData()
493 CommandData *data = cmd_baton->getItem(); in GetCommandLineCallbacks()
602 const CommandData *data = getItem(); in GetDescription()
633 std::unique_ptr<CommandData> &cmd_data) { in SetCommandDataCallback()
[all …]
H A DWatchpointOptions.cpp171 const CommandData *data = getItem(); in GetDescription()
/freebsd-12.1/contrib/llvm/tools/lldb/source/Commands/
H A DCommandObjectWatchpointCommand.cpp229 std::unique_ptr<WatchpointOptions::CommandData> data_ap( in IOHandlerInputComplete()
230 new WatchpointOptions::CommandData()); in IOHandlerInputComplete()
253 std::unique_ptr<WatchpointOptions::CommandData> data_ap( in SetWatchpointCommandCallback()
254 new WatchpointOptions::CommandData()); in SetWatchpointCommandCallback()
277 WatchpointOptions::CommandData *data = in WatchpointOptionsCallbackFunction()
278 (WatchpointOptions::CommandData *)baton; in WatchpointOptionsCallbackFunction()
H A DCommandObjectBreakpointCommand.cpp244 auto cmd_data = llvm::make_unique<BreakpointOptions::CommandData>(); in IOHandlerInputComplete()
266 auto cmd_data = llvm::make_unique<BreakpointOptions::CommandData>(); in SetBreakpointCommandCallback()
H A DCommandObjectBreakpoint.cpp176 auto cmd_data = llvm::make_unique<BreakpointOptions::CommandData>(); in OptionParsingFinished()
/freebsd-12.1/contrib/llvm/tools/lldb/source/Plugins/ScriptInterpreter/Python/
H A DScriptInterpreterPython.h37 class CommandDataPython : public BreakpointOptions::CommandData {
39 CommandDataPython() : BreakpointOptions::CommandData() { in CommandDataPython()
406 std::unique_ptr<BreakpointOptions::CommandData> &data_up) override;
H A DScriptInterpreterPython.cpp501 auto data_ap = llvm::make_unique<WatchpointOptions::CommandData>(); in IOHandlerInputComplete()
1285 std::unique_ptr<BreakpointOptions::CommandData> &cmd_data_up) { in SetBreakpointCommandCallback()
1325 auto data_ap = llvm::make_unique<WatchpointOptions::CommandData>(); in SetWatchpointCommandCallback()
2295 WatchpointOptions::CommandData *wp_option_data = in WatchpointCallbackFunction()
2296 (WatchpointOptions::CommandData *)baton; in WatchpointCallbackFunction()
/freebsd-12.1/contrib/llvm/tools/lldb/source/API/
H A DSBBreakpointLocation.cpp227 std::unique_ptr<BreakpointOptions::CommandData> cmd_data_up( in SetCommandLineCommands()
228 new BreakpointOptions::CommandData(*commands, eScriptLanguageNone)); in SetCommandLineCommands()
H A DSBBreakpointName.cpp476 std::unique_ptr<BreakpointOptions::CommandData> cmd_data_up( in SetCommandLineCommands()
477 new BreakpointOptions::CommandData(*commands, eScriptLanguageNone)); in SetCommandLineCommands()
H A DSBBreakpoint.cpp448 std::unique_ptr<BreakpointOptions::CommandData> cmd_data_up( in SetCommandLineCommands()
449 new BreakpointOptions::CommandData(*commands, eScriptLanguageNone)); in SetCommandLineCommands()
/freebsd-12.1/contrib/llvm/tools/lldb/include/lldb/Interpreter/
H A DScriptInterpreter.h305 std::unique_ptr<BreakpointOptions::CommandData> &data_up) { in SetBreakpointCommandCallback()